Browse Source

use true vector size for memcpy

pre-master-46
dwarning 3 years ago
committed by Holger Vogt
parent
commit
2fff3e2bc0
  1. 2
      src/spicelib/devices/vbic/vbicload.c
  2. 2
      src/spicelib/devices/vbic/vbictemp.c

2
src/spicelib/devices/vbic/vbicload.c

@ -129,7 +129,7 @@ VBICload(GENmodel *inModel, CKTcircuit *ckt)
/*
* model parameters
*/
memcpy (&p, &model->VBICtnom, 108*8);
memcpy (&p, &model->VBICtnom, sizeof(p));
p[0] = here->VBICtemp - CONSTCtoK + p[105];
/* temperature dependent parameter are already calculated */

2
src/spicelib/devices/vbic/vbictemp.c

@ -42,7 +42,7 @@ VBICtemp(GENmodel *inModel, CKTcircuit *ckt)
TAMB = here->VBICtemp - CONSTCtoK;
memcpy (&pnom, &model->VBICtnom, 108*8);
memcpy (&pnom, &model->VBICtnom, sizeof(pnom));
iret = vbic_4T_et_cf_t(p,pnom,&TAMB);

Loading…
Cancel
Save